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Meet the diagnostic criteria for stroke in the "Key Points for the Diagnosis of Various Cerebrovascular Diseases" revised by the Fourth National Academic Conference on Cerebrovascular Diseases; 2. Patients with symptomatic unilateral ischemic or hemorrhagic stroke confirmed by brain magnetic resonance imaging or computed tomography for the first time; 3. Lower extremity Brunnstrom stage III.-IV; 4. Age between 18 and 75 years; 5. Patients with stable vital signs and stable condition, subacute stroke patients, with a course of 2 weeks to 6 months; 6. Presence of balance dysfunction with a Berg balance scale score of 20-56; 7. Cognitively functioning, can follow simple verbal commands or instructions, and can cooperate in signing informed consent.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Diagnosed with other neurological diseases; 2. Cerebellar or brainstem damage; 3. Have contraindications involving TMS (e.g., intracranial implants, pacemakers, implanted pumps, and pregnancy); 4. Cognitive impairment is defined as a mini-mental state examination score of <27, severe deficits in communication or execution of commands, and preclusion to cooperation with assessment and treatment; 5. Are taking psychotropic medications; 6. Balance dysfunction before stroke; 7. Have a history of epilepsy; 8. Currently participating in other clinical trials.
